Summary

Veterans Road to Health Care Act of 2001 - Directs the Secretary of Veterans Affairs to pay the travel expenses of a veteran whose travel is in connection with treatment or care for a non-service-connected disability at a non-Department of Veterans Affairs facility if the treatment or care: (1) is provided upon the recommendation of Department medical personnel; and (2) is not available at the Department facility at which the recommendation is made. Requires the Secretary, in calculating travel expenses under the Veterans Beneficiary Travel Program, to utilize the current Federal mileage reimbursement rates for the use on official business of privately owned vehicles.
